Venus & Jax ( Bonded Pair)'s Story
Meet Jax and Venus. <br/>They are a bonded pair of brother and sister siblings looking for a new home. They were adopted three years ago by a man who works a lot and does not have the time to give them the proper attention they need. Unfortunately, since they are left alone, Venus started acting out by chewing things around the home. Jax started acting out by pouncing on Venus. Their owner thought it would be a good idea to keep them in one room, which stressed the cats out even more. <br/>The situation became worse because the cats were dying for attention and dying to get out of the room. <br/>After speaking with the owner, we suggested giving them the run of the house. He soon realized that after being home and working remotely for the past week, the cats were much happier and needed more attention than he could give them. He would like to rehome them, and of course, we agreed to find them a new home where they will get 24/7 attention. <br/><br/>Venus is a female black cat, and Jax is a male black and white cat. They are both four years old. Venus and Jax love to be petted and love human attention. They are both playful and lovable cats. Venus is a shoulder cat and will jump on your shoulder and sit. They both like to lounge, look out windows, and love a good high cat tree or cat shelf. They love to play with toys and love to run through their tunnel. They are both very good cats that just need to be able to be cats and roam around freely. <br/>We are hoping that someone will adopt this fabulous pair and give them a new start at life. Venus and Jax are up-to-date on vaccinations, spayed and neutered, microchipped, and FIV/FELV negative. They originally were being fostered with other cats, but have not been with other cats since then.
